#1de60a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1de60a is composed of 11.4% red, 90.2% green and 3.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 87.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.7%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 114.8 degrees, a saturation of 91.7% and a lightness of 47.1%. #1de60a color hex could be obtained by blending #3aff14 with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ff00.

#1de60a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1de60a has RGB values of R:29, G:230, B:10 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.96,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 1959434.

Shades and Tints of #1de60a
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010400 is the darkest color, while #f2fef1 is the lightest one.
